Looking for any ideas for storing poles in Doblo Maxi, the van is not long enough straight on, but fit in diagonal, i have seen on here some photos using a gutter bracket, any ideas
idealrob
-
I have a doblo cargo, and in the top corners of the bulkhead there are removable trim pieces that let the poles fit in. Just used some pipe lagging to stop scuffing the poles.

Good idea and great pics , mine is slight variation in that I got some gutter brackets and screwed to side of van then fixed guttering to brackets ,i did start with just brackets but found the my hoses snagged a lot so now just slide em into guttering and lay hose on top ,works fine and ultra cheapo ;D
